Top Attractions & Must-Visit Places in Chiang Mai
- Wat Phra Singh: A stunning temple showcasing exquisite Lanna architecture and a significant historical relic.
- Wat Chedi Luang: Explore the ruins of this majestic temple, a testament to Chiang Mai's rich past.
- Doi Suthep-Pui National Park: Escape the city bustle and hike through lush forests to reach the iconic Wat Phra That Doi Suthep temple, offering breathtaking panoramic views.
- Chiang Mai Night Bazaar: Immerse yourself in the vibrant atmosphere, browse unique handicrafts, and savour delicious street food.
- Elephant Nature Park: Ethically interact with rescued elephants in a sanctuary dedicated to their well-being.

Eat Like a Local: Must-Try Foods in Chiang Mai
- Khao Soi: A rich and creamy coconut curry noodle soup, a Northern Thai specialty.
- Sai Oua: Northern Thai spicy sausage.
- Gaeng Hung Lay: A flavorful pork curry with a unique blend of spices.
- Mango Sticky Rice: A classic Thai dessert that's both sweet and satisfying.
Festivals, Events & Local Traditions in Chiang Mai
Chiang Mai hosts numerous festivals throughout the year, including Loy Krathong (the Lantern Festival), Songkran (Thai New Year), and various temple festivals. Check local listings for specific dates and events. Many local traditions are woven into daily life, from the respectful greetings to the intricate craftsmanship seen throughout the city.
Best Time to Visit Chiang Mai
The best time to visit Chiang Mai is during the cool season (November to February), when the weather is pleasant and the crowds are smaller. The rainy season (June to October) can be hot and humid, but also offers lush greenery and fewer tourists. Check the weather forecast before you go and pack accordingly.
Transportation Options in Chiang Mai
Getting around Chiang Mai is easy. Songthaews (red trucks) are a popular and affordable mode of transport. You can also use tuk-tuks or rent a motorbike for greater flexibility. The city also has a good network of taxis. For longer distances, consider hiring a private car. Remember to negotiate fares beforehand, especially with tuk-tuks.
Shopping Highlights
Chiang Mai offers a wide range of shopping experiences, from bustling night markets to artisan workshops. You can find everything from handcrafted textiles and silver jewellery to unique souvenirs and locally made products. The Warorot Market (Kad Luang) is a great place to find local produce and street food.
Hidden Gems & Off-the-Beaten-Path Spots
Venture beyond the main tourist areas to discover hidden gems like the serene Wat Umong temple, nestled within a lush forest, or explore the charming villages surrounding Chiang Mai. Ask locals for recommendations – they often know the best-kept secrets!
Staying Connected in Chiang Mai
Staying connected is easy in Chiang Mai. Many cafes and hotels offer free Wi-Fi. You can also purchase a local SIM card for affordable mobile data. Ensure your phone is unlocked before arriving to take advantage of this option.
